Shrimp Destin

 


I double all the seasonings and wine. This is quick to make and would be great to serve for company. 

I grew up in Destin and this has been a favorite forever.  Enjoy! This recipe is from Southern Living Heirloom Recipe Cookbook. This could also be served over orzo pasta.

Ingredients: 

2 lbs peeled shrimp, de-vein

1 cup of butter

1/4 up chopped green onions

2 teaspoons minced garlic

1 Tablespoon white wine

1 teaspoon fresh lemon juice

1/8 teaspoon salt and pepper

1 teaspoon dried dill 

1 teaspoon fresh parsley

6 French or hoagie rolls, split lengthwise and toasted 

Directions:

Melt but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at; add green onions and garlic, and saute until onions are tender. Add shrimp, wine and next 3 ingredients; c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ally 3 to 5 minutes or just until shrimp turn pink.

Stir in dill and parsley. Spoon shrimp and sauce over toasted rolls.

 

A delicious side dish:

Cinnamon Pineapple

Ingredients:

2 (20 oz) cans of pineapple chunks drained, reserve juice

1 Tablespoon butter

2 Tablespoons light brown sugar

1 Tablespoon rum

1/2 teaspoon cinnamon

Directions:

Saute ingredients in a sauce pan adding 1/4 cup of reserved pineapple juice. 

Simmer 5 minutes and serve.   

I make this with 1 can of pineapple and follow the rest of the recipe.
